Поделиться через


DataGridTextBoxColumn.Commit(CurrencyManager, Int32) Метод

Определение

Инициирует запрос на завершение процедуры редактирования.

protected public:
 override bool Commit(System::Windows::Forms::CurrencyManager ^ dataSource, int rowNum);
protected internal override bool Commit (System.Windows.Forms.CurrencyManager dataSource, int rowNum);
override this.Commit : System.Windows.Forms.CurrencyManager * int -> bool
Protected Friend Overrides Function Commit (dataSource As CurrencyManager, rowNum As Integer) As Boolean

Параметры

dataSource
CurrencyManager

Объект CurrencyManager элемента управления DataGrid, к которому относится столбец.

rowNum
Int32

Номер исправленной строки.

Возвращаемое значение

true, если значение было успешно зафиксировано; в противном случае — false.

Комментарии

Метод проверяет, действительно ли выполняется изменение. Если это так, он форматирует значение соответствующим образом. Если значение равно null, метод вводится DBNull в столбец; в противном случае он использует SetColumnValueAtRow метод для фиксации значения.

Метод вызывается классом при DataGrid фиксации операции редактирования.

Применяется к

См. также раздел